Data is the New Currency

Many academy owners view student records as a mere administrative byproduct. In reality, this data is your most valuable 'Intellectual Real Estate.' Every enrollment, every completion, and every feedback point is a data point that informs your future business strategy.

NDPR Compliance: More Than a Checkbox

In Nigeria, the National Data Protection Regulation (NDPR) has made data sovereignty a legal mandate. Storing student information on unsecured local drives or generic cloud storage is a significant risk. Establishing an 'Encrypted Records Vault' ensures that your institutional assets are protected from both hackers and regulatory penalties.

But security is only half the battle. Data sovereignty also means having the ability to export and analyze your data to identify trends—such as which modules have the highest drop-off rates or which regions are your biggest revenue drivers.
